Goryeong County (Governor Lee Nam-cheol) announced on the 23rd that Song Yoon-do, a public official, received the Encouragement Award in the Public Official category at the '2024 Gyeongsangbuk-do Investment Attraction Awards' held at the Gyeongbuk Provincial Government Office on the 20th.
Since the establishment of the Investment Attraction Division in October 2022, Goryeong County has attracted companies such as IP Tech, Baekwoon Jiup Co., Ltd., and Eum Co., Ltd. to the Donggoryeong General Industrial Complex, contributing to a total investment amount of 17.9 billion KRW and the creation of 49 jobs. After signing an investment attraction agreement in December 2023 with Korea Midland Power Co. for the construction of an 800 billion KRW eco-friendly clean energy power plant, efforts have been made to carry out administrative procedures, including consultations with related organizations for the inclusion in the 11th Basic Plan for Electricity Supply and Demand.
In particular, as a special policy, Goryeong County actively promoted the establishment of a comprehensive investment attraction plan, the formulation of a basic plan for designation as an Opportunity Development Zone, the attraction of large logistics centers, and tourism industry (hotel) attraction activities. To help small and medium-sized enterprises explore overseas markets, the county also promoted the 2024 Overseas Trade Delegation Dispatch Project, achieving a total consultation amount of 30.7 billion KRW and signing MOUs worth 8.7 billion KRW, earning recognition for these contributions.
The Gyeongsangbuk-do Investment Attraction Awards strictly evaluate and commend investment companies, local governments, and public officials who have contributed to regional economic revitalization through efforts and achievements in investment attraction, job creation performance, and post-management within the region.
